Setting apart the realms of software architecture and software design
Using a brief analogy of the construction of a home, we could say that software architecture is like the blueprint of a house – outlining its overall structure, defining the rooms and their relationships, and ensuring it meets broader objectives and regulations. Software design, however, delves into the specifics, akin to choosing interior finishes, planning the electrical and plumbing details, and selecting construction materials. While architecture sets the foundational vision, design handles the detailed execution that brings this vision to life.
